The Small Business Administration (SBA) has granted a class waiver of the Nonmanufacturer Rule for Electromedical and Electrotherapeutic Apparatus Manufacturing, NAICS code 334510, to include medical ultrasound equipment manufacturing (72 FR 71518, Dec. 20, 2007). Accordingly, an offeror submitting a quotation/offer as a nonmanufacturer for the ultrasound system under this solicitation may supply the product of any size manufacturer and shall be considered small for purposes of this Service-Disabled Veteran-Owned Small Business (SDVOSB) set-aside, provided the offeror otherwise meets the nonmanufacturer requirements at 13 CFR 121.406(b) (i.e., is primarily engaged in the retail or wholesale trade, normally sells the type of item being supplied, takes ownership/possession of the item consistent with industry practice, and does not exceed 500 employees). Salient Characteristics The offered ultrasound system must meet or exceed the following salient characteristics Clinical & Operational Requirements: Point of care ultrasound suitable for ICU/CCU/SICU/MICU bedside use. DICOM based communication compatible with VA imaging workflows. System equivalent to Sonosite ST running Windows 10 IoT Enterprise 2019 LTSC or equivalent. Application software equivalent to v4.0.2 with comparable functionality and security. Steep needle profiling or equivalent needle visualization capability. Included small basket accessory or equivalent. Voice assist functionality (e.g., Sonosite Voice Assist) with minimum 12 month support. Service manual and user guide in electronic format (USB). At least 4 consecutive hours of onsite installation and clinical applications training. Access to online ultrasound education platform with 100 hours of POCUS content. Transducers: One curved array transducer equivalent to C5 1. One high frequency linear transducer equivalent to L19 5. Warranty Requirements: Minimum 5 year standard warranty on system and transducers. Cybersecurity Requirements: Secure wireless networking using FIPS 140 2/140 3 validated cryptographic modules. TLS 1.3 over HTTPS for all data in transit (no legacy SSL). Support for Microsoft BitLocker or equivalent full disk encryption. Local sensitive data storage with on demand data purging. Local logging/audit export capability. Operation entirely within VA network without external cloud reliance. Single IP operation (static/DHCP) with IPv4/IPv6 support. Vendor supported patching for OS and applications. OS level executable/script whitelisting support when VA antivirus cannot be installed. Passive vulnerability scanning by VA security tools.
